Eaton Names Gerard DeVito Vice President, Technology, Vehicle Group

GALESBURG, Mich. – Eaton has named Gerard Devito as vice president, Technology, Vehicle Group, effective Nov. 1. DeVito will be based in Galesburg, Mich., and will report to Ken Davis, president, Eaton Vehicle Group and functionally to Jeff Lowinger, senior vice president and chief technology officer, Industrial Sector.

In this role, DeVito will be responsible for leading and directing all engineering activities for the Vehicle Group to ensure that financial, growth, productivity and technology objectives are met.

DeVito began his career at Eaton 27 years ago, and most recently served as director, Next Generation Transmissions, North America Truck. Prior to that he was director, Engineering, for the Hybrid business. He began his career with Eaton in engineering before moving into market development and regional sales positions.

DeVito holds a bachelor’s degree in mechanical engineering from Western Michigan University.
